It would seem that I have found a Ph I Olympic, Ford 1500GT pre-crossflow engine, Minor front suspension and rear axle.
I haven't collected it yet (though I have paid for it!) so not quite sure what is there and what isn't. I am told there is no carb, so I will be on the hunt for a Weber 28/36? plus manifold maybe.
Also I am told it is a Minor rear axle, so I will be after a higher diff (Spridget?).
Does anyone know if a Riley One-point-Five rear axle (the casing, not the diff) is identical to a Minor? If so I suspect I could do with the Riley rear brakes and backplates. Are there any halfshaft differences?
Also, are the One-point-Five wheels wider than Morris Minor ones? Or will I have to hunt down some Minor van wheels? |

OK guys - an update.
The Olympic Mk I has come and gone, having "upgraded to a Mk II that needs much less work. It has a 1600 GT crossflow as per the original, which makes it quite unusual in the incestuous world of Rochdales.
I would like to hear from someone who is in possession of the following -
Morris Minor/Wolseley 1500/Riley 1.5 wheels
Triumph Spitfire secondhand front hubs/discs/callipers. I do have the hubs but the callipers are missing, as are all required fixing bolts, hoses etc. I am intending to buy what I can new, but lack the confidence to say with assurance exactly what I need, so trying secondhand components would be very useful.
Also, does anyone know if there exist hubcaps to fit Morris Minor 1000 wheels in stainless but without the central pressed "M" logo?
